Sony has decided to close a library that is very popular among PlayStation users. According to the company’s statement PS Plus Collectionwill be removed from all PlayStation Plus subscription tiers in May. The PS Plus Collection includes titles such as Battlefield 1, God of War, and Resident Evil 7: Biohazard.
PS Plus Collection is closing, here’s what to do
Collection; Popular like Bloodborne, God of War, Resident Evil 7 and Monster Hunter World 19 PlayStation 4 games contains. Although it will be closed in May, it is still possible to add these 19 games to your library.
According to Sony’s statement, games, from May 9 It will not be available for free download. However, users will be given the right to add it to their library before May 9. PS5 owners who are Essential or higher-tier PS Plus subscribers can get these games for free.
Games can be added to the library without the need for downloading, so we recommend browsing the collection and choosing games that might interest you. Considering that the games in PS Plus Collection are quite popular, it would be useful to add them all to your library.
Request PS Plus Collection Games offered with:
- Batman: Arkham Knight
- Battlefield 1
- bloodborne
- Call of Duty: Black Ops 3 Zombie Chronicles Edition
- Crash Bandicoot N. Sane Trilogy
- Days Gone
- Detroit: Become Human
- Fallout 4
- Final Fantasy 15
- God of War
- Infamous Second Son
- Monster Hunter World
- Mortal Kombat X
- Ratchet and Clank
- Resident Evil 7: Biohazard
- The Last Guardian
- The Last of Us Remastered
- Uncharted 4: A Thief’s End
- Until Dawn
The PS Plus Collection will end on May 9. However, new titles will be available to PS Plus subscribers from February 7. in February For PlayStation Plus subscribers Among the games that will be given are Evil Dead: The Game, OlliOlli World, Destiny 2: Beyond Light and Mafia: The Definitive Edition.
